Job Summary
Assist physicians with electrophysiology studies, cardiac ablations, and device implantations by performing comprehensive nursing assessments, administering medications including conscious sedation, and maintaining sterile technique. Operate and troubleshoot EP lab equipment while monitoring cardiac rhythms, hemodynamics, and patient responses throughout procedures. Educate patients and families on pre- and post-procedure expectations to ensure informed consent and provide immediate post-procedure care. This 13-week travel assignment in Boston supports seamless procedural workflow and patient-centered treatment plans within a dedicated clinical team.
